Tina McQuaig, a 27-year-old wife and mother, left her job just after 5:00 pm on March 15, 2000. She called home to tell the babysitter she'd be a little late. But she never showed up. A few day later, her car was found in a Walmart parking lot, but yielded no useful clues. Police speculate that she was meeting someone else at Walmart and took off with them, but her family doesn't buy it. Sow what happened? And Where. The Hell. Is Tina?

From the creator of the smash-hit podcast True Crime Obsessed comes a brand-new true crime / comedy podcast Obsessed With: Disappeared. In the True Crime Obsessed style, this podcast, hosted by Patrick Hinds and Broadway's Ellyn Marie Marsh, will recap episodes of everybody's favorite true crime TV series, the ID Channel's Disappeared. The podcast will go episode-by-episode through the series, starting from the beginning, and like True Crime Obsessed, will recap the stories with humor, sass, and heart, while using clips from the show to help tell the story
